Project Media is a book for project-based learning in media studies. Project Media promotes learning through doing. Instructive text is kept to a minimum and limited to key terms, detailed definitions, and background/context needed to complete a project. Student knowledge is activated and constructed through the use of questions and group discussion. Each media project represents an essential idea in media studies and brings together multiple outcomes for the benefit of both teacher and student.

Project Media comprises a student text with twelve major media projects; a consumable workbook of line masters and assessment tools; and an accompanying teacher's resource that includes suggested teaching strategies, lesson plans, line masters and assessment rubrics.

  • Choice: Project Media offers 12 major self-standing projects in media studies, along with detailed instructions and visual exemplars, plus select profiles and career-related features. The student book is intended to be used independently by students.
  • Structured: A workbook of line masters and assessment tools help scaffold each project and steer the student through to completion. The workbook has perforated sheets so that teachers can collect student organizers at the end of the project and use them for assessment purposes.
  • Modelling: Each media project represents an essential idea in media studies and brings together multiple outcomes, which are itemized for the student at the start of the lesson. In advance of each project, students analyze a media text similar to the one they will design. This interpretive piece is included in the project description and assists students in exploring the principles that will be applied in the creation of media.
  • Flexible: Each project offers both high-tech and low-tech alternatives ranging from paper and glue to Internet research and graphics editing software. Computers in the classroom are not a must-have.
